<item><title>China builds military-capable artificial island in South China Sea</title><link>https://www.live-feeds.com/feed/china-completes-first-stage-of-work-at-disputed-south-china-sea-reef-images-show</link><guid isPermaLink="false">https://www.live-feeds.com/feed/china-completes-first-stage-of-work-at-disputed-south-china-sea-reef-images-show#u48130</guid><pubDate>Tue, 25 Aug 2026 09:00:19 +0000</pubDate><description>China has constructed a military-capable artificial island at Antelope Reef in the disputed South China Sea. Satellite images confirm the completion of the first construction and reclamation stage, which includes a deepwater harbor and a runway. This development establishes a strategic stronghold for Beijing to conduct aviation and maritime operations, extending its control over the region.
